March 20, 2008
The FBI has brought charges against three male passengers who were sailing aboard the Norwegian Dawn into the Caribbean, in port of call at the Virgin Islands.
Charged were Alexander Nabih Kanawati, age 22, from Florida, and Javier Miguel Westerhausen, age 26, and Andrew Parker Wein, age 22, from El Salvador.
The charges stem from an alleged report by two teenagers who said they were forced into Kanawati's cabin, were served tequila until they were drunk, forced to have sex with each other.
The two victims are reported to be a girl age 16 and a boy age 17. The victims told their parents, who then notified the ship's security personnel.
A U.S. judge on April 2 found probable cause to prosecute the defendants. Magistrate Judge Geoffrey Barnard ordered the defendant held without bail because he is a flight risks.
Kanawati was being held in Charlotte Amalie, U.S. Virgin Islands, where he was arrested.
